The Head of Consumer PR & Events is accountable for the creative direction, quality and impact of ASOS’ consumer PR activity, ensuring the brand shows up credibly and consistently across fashion and lifestyle editorial media and events (internal and external).

The role requires close collaboration with Brand, Product, People Experience and other cross functional partners to ensure consumer PR activity is joined‑up and aligned to broader plans.

It requires strong creative instinct balanced with clear judgement and ownership, leading both planned, longer‑lead editorial campaigns and a fast‑paced press office, and building a team that delivers standout coverage in a focused and repeatable way.

This is an opportunity to shape how a major global fashion brand shows up in culture and editorial media, and to lead consumer PR and events at a moment of renewed focus and ambition.

Creative leadership and cultural relevance

  • Brings strong creative judgement and taste, pushing the team beyond safe or expected coverage while staying true to the ASOS brand.
  • Spots culturally relevant moments early and turns them into compelling editorial opportunities.
  • Translates creative ideas into both editorial coverage and culturally relevant event moments.

Editorial PR and gifting

  • Owns editorial press strategy and delivery across fashion, lifestyle and culture.
  • Leads consumer PR across two distinct rhythms, balancing longer‑term editorial planning and campaign work with a responsive press office that operates and reacts at pace.
  • Oversees journalist and stylist gifting directly connected to editorial activity, maintaining focus, relevance and discipline.

Events (internal and external)

  • Sets the creative direction for events that support ASOS’ brand and cultural positioning, including internal moments and experiences.
  • Ensures events are conceptually strong, strategically aligned and deliver against clear PR and engagement objectives.
  • Ensures earned thinking and storytelling are embedded in event planning from the outset.

Strategic judgement and focus

  • Decides where consumer PR effort should be focused to maximise impact and makes informed trade-offs.
  • Works closely with Brand to ensure earned thinking is considered early and baked into campaigns.
  • Works within agreed direction and priorities, bringing creativity and challenge within context of broader business priorities.

Relationships and industry credibility

  • Maintains strong, trusted relationships with fashion editors, journalists, and editorial stylists.
  • Brings a deep understanding of the fashion media landscape and how it’s evolving.
  • Positions ASOS confidently and credibly within the fashion media landscape.

Leadership and team development

  • Leads the Consumer PR team with a collaborative, inclusive approach that encourages confidence and clear ownership.
  • Sets clear direction and standards so creative work is focused, well‑judged and aligned to agreed priorities.
